San Miguel Corporation has expanded its “Manukang Bayan on Wheels” program to widen food availability and accessibility in several Metro Manila areas during the enhanced community quarantine (ECQ) period. “We thought of expanding our Manukang Bayan on Wheels to somehow lessen the time people spend lining up at stores to buy chicken,” Ang said. “Also, doing this will allay fears of food supply shortage. As I’ve said before, there is no reason to panic as we have enough food supplies to last way beyond the quarantine,” he added. Ang earlier said that SMC food facilities will be in operation 24/7 to ensure stable food supplies in the country for at least six months.
